Carey Mulligan was the first to don a look from Victoria Beckham’s Fall 2013 collection when she attended the Tiffany & Co Blue Book Ball back in April.
While most, like Kate Hudson, donned beautiful gowns – as one would expect at a ball – Carey marched to the beat of her own drum wearing an uber-chic ‘Le Smoking’ tuxedo suit featuring satin shawl-collar lapels and a contemporary slashed-sleeves twist.
Victoria Beckham wore the same suit while attending the celebration of The Global Fund’s first Green Carpet Challenge last month.
Unlike Carey, VB wore her jacket over her shoulders, adding a black wrap top which is also from her collection.
Controversially, I’m going to go with Carey on this occasion as I love the way she wore the jacket as presented, making use of the slashed sleeves.
